scope:
1.1 This classification covers the compounding material commercially known as recycled vulcanizate particulate rubber. Recycled vulcanizate particulate rubber is the product that results when vulcanizate rubber has been processed by some means to obtain a desired particle size distribution.
1.2 The values stated in SI units are to be regarded as standard. No other units of measurement are included in this standard.
